Understanding Animated Weather Radar

Animated weather radar visualizes precipitation intensity and movement by translating microwave returns into color-coded reflectivity and velocity. This allows users to observe where rain, snow, sleet, or hail is falling, how intense the precipitation is, and the direction and speed of its movement over short time intervals. (simpli.com)

Interpreting Radar Data

Understanding the data presented is crucial:

  • Reflectivity: Indicates precipitation intensity; lighter returns suggest light precipitation, while darker returns indicate heavier precipitation.
  • Velocity: Shows wind movement toward or away from the radar, helping identify wind shear or rotation within storms.

Combining these layers provides a comprehensive view of current weather conditions. (simpli.com)
